Position Summary
Healthcare for the Homeless – Houston (HHH) is a Federally Qualified Health Center (FQHC) dedicated to improving the health and well-being of individuals and families experiencing homelessness. The Dental Director provides clinical leadership and administrative oversight for the organization’s dental program, ensuring the delivery of high‑quality, patient‑centered oral healthcare services. Healthcare for the Homeless – Houston operates a single‑site dental clinic with six operatories located adjacent to the organization’s largest medical clinic in downtown Houston.
This position is responsible for supervising dental providers and support staff, maintaining compliance with FQHC and regulatory requirements, and advancing integrated care for a vulnerable population. The Dental Director also oversees educational partnerships and student learning experiences for dental and dental hygiene students participating in clinical rotations, ensuring high‑quality training aligned with HHH’s mission.
